There is potential behavioral evidence for a relationship too, despite the birds’ very different lifestyles and nesting activities. Modern flamingos build mud nests for a single egg, while modern grebes build nests of vegetation for multiple offspring. In 2012 came an exciting new discovery: a fossilized nest.
